Core Viewpoint - Expedia's stock has recently underperformed, returning -13.5% over the past month compared to the S&P 500's +1.3% and the Internet - Commerce industry's +3.3% [1] Earnings Estimate Revisions - The consensus earnings estimate for the current quarter is $3.18 per share, reflecting a year-over-year increase of +10%, but has decreased by -11% over the last 30 days [3] - The fiscal year earnings estimate is $11.86, indicating a +22.4% year-over-year change, with a -4.1% revision in the last month [3] - For the next fiscal year, the earnings estimate is $14.92, showing a +25.8% change from the previous year, with a -2.8% adjustment recently [3] - Expedia holds a Zacks Rank 3 (Hold) due to the recent changes in earnings estimates and other related factors [3] Revenue Growth Potential - The consensus sales estimate for the current quarter is $3.55 billion, indicating a +5.8% year-over-year change [6] - For the current fiscal year, the sales estimate is $13.8 billion (+7.5%), and for the next fiscal year, it is $14.88 billion (+7.9%) [6] Last Reported Results and Surprise History - In the last reported quarter, Expedia generated revenues of $2.89 billion, a +8.4% year-over-year increase, and an EPS of $0.21 compared to -$0.20 a year ago [7] - The reported revenues exceeded the Zacks Consensus Estimate by +3.1%, and the EPS surprise was +156.76% [7] - The company has consistently beaten consensus EPS estimates in the last four quarters and topped revenue estimates three times [7] Valuation - Expedia is graded A on the Zacks Value Style Score, indicating it is trading at a discount compared to its peers [10] - Valuation multiples such as price-to-earnings (P/E), price-to-sales (P/S), and price-to-cash flow (P/CF) are essential for assessing whether the stock is fairly valued [8][9] Conclusion - The information presented may assist in evaluating the market interest surrounding Expedia, with a Zacks Rank 3 suggesting it may perform in line with the broader market in the near term [11]
